Definition
Keep an eye out means to remain vigilant and watchful for something or someone, often with the intention of noticing or discovering them as soon as they appear.
Synonyms
- Watch
- Look out
- Be alert
- Be on the lookout
- Stay vigilant
- Monitor
Antonyms
- Ignore
- Overlook
- Disregard
- Neglect
- Miss
